A cider-spiked batter coats apple rings that are browned in a skillet and then baked. The honeyed flavor of Golden Delicious apples makes them a winner in this dessert. Ingredients:
4 golden delicious apples, peeled and cored |
3/4 cup plus 2 tablespoons all-purpose flour |
1 tablespoon granulated sugar |
1/4 teaspoon salt |
dash of freshly grated nutmeg |
1/3 cup apple cider |
2 large egg whites, lightly beaten |
cooking spray |
1/4 cup fat-free caramel sundae syrup, divided |
powdered sugar (optional) |
Directions:
1. Preheat oven to 400°. 2. Slice apples crosswise into 1/2-inch slices. Set aside 8 largest slices; reserve remaining apple for another use. 3. Lightly spoon flour into dry measuring cups; level with a knife. Combine flour, granulated sugar, salt, and nutmeg in a medium bowl. Stir in cider and egg whites (batter will be thick). 4. Heat a large nonstick skillet coated with cooking spray over medium-high heat. Dip 4 apple slices in batter; place in pan. Cook 2 minutes on each side or until lightly browned. Arrange apple slices on a baking sheet coated with cooking spray; lightly coat apple slices with cooking spray. Repeat procedure with remaining apple slices. 5. Bake apple slices at 400° for 10 minutes or until edges are crisp. Drizzle each of 4 plates with 1 tablespoon caramel sauce; top with 2 apple slices. Sprinkle with powdered sugar, if desired. Serve immediately. |
